Coyote MXC finishes fourth at Doane Blazing Tiger

Posted Oct 27, 2024 3:19 PM

ASHLAND, Neb. - Kansas Wesleyan Men's Cross Country finished in fourth place out of 27 teams at Saturday's Doane Blazing Tiger NAIA Classic at Mahoney State Park.

The Coyotes were fourth behind a trio of nationally ranked teams in No. 4 Saint Mary, No. 3 College of Saint Mary and No. 11 Dordt. The No. 18 ranked Coyotes did finish higher than No. 15 ranked Doane in the team standings.

Wesleyan was paced by Julian Avila who covered the 8000m course in 24:58.7. Damion Jackson was 18th in 25:02.6, Austin Hess was 19th in 25:03.9, Jake Cruz was 40th in 25:35.7, Austin Schaeffer was 50th in 25:46.5, Ty Davidson was 53rd in 25:49.6, and Brenden Ellis round out the team scorers for the Coyotes in 25:05.2.

Tytus Reed was 59th in 25:54.6, Giovanni Rios was 98th in 26:25.8, Nicolas Martinez was 104th in 26:31.1, Wyatt Johnson was 107th in 26:34.2, Evan Pearce was 170th in 27:21.1, Triston Cottone was 188th in 27:35.1, Nate Chavez was 220th in 28:00.1, Brodie Bradshaw was 226th in 28:08.6, Ian Doss was 230th in 28:14.0, Landon Steeger was 255th in 28:46, Roman Mai was 259th in 28:51.1, and Will Childers was 294th in 29:51.3 to round out the Coyote runners in the race.

College of Idaho had the top three individual finishers in the race led by Daniel Butler with a time of 23:56.1. C of I was the team champion as well with 31 points, followed by Saint Mary with 69 and Dordt with 113. Kansas Wesleyan was fourth with 138 and Doane was fifth with 200.
